Karnapidasana is often referred to as the Knee-to-Ear Pose. This yoga asana strengthens the neck shoulders spine and legs. This pose increases blood flow, alleviates stress, and soothes your mind. This pose is good for strengthening the back, neck and pelvis. Karnapidasana may also be beneficial for people with ear infections. It can also improve lung strength. It can also be beneficial for people who suffer from asthma.

The term Karnapidasana comes from the Sanskrit word karna, which means ear. In this yoga pose, the knees are placed on the floor just in front of the ear. Is there a lot of sweating involved in yoga?

It depends on the type of yoga that you practice. Vinyasa flow, or power yoga, involves a lot of twisting and turning movements. This makes it common for people who practice to sweat heavily.

Hatha yoga, on the other hand, focuses more on forwarding bends or twists. Most practitioners won't sweat much because these poses aren’t too strenuous.
